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Practical Metal Polishing - Mostly, metal polishing is essential for aesthetics or for clean-room applications. It's one of the most prominent methods simply because of its use in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the items, such as, motor vehicle parts, cookware or motorbike parts. Furthermore, a large number of clean-rooms call for a burnished finish to minimize the porosity of the material that can result in dust to collect and contaminate. A good demonstration of this usage would be in a vacuum chamber. You will discover lots of different ways to polish metals, and we are going to take a look at some of the methods involved. Metals may be burnished by hand, with purpose built buffing machines, electromechanically or by means of chemicals. A polishing paste or compound is generally utilised, that may consist of a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, because of its below average thermal conductivity, quite high viscidness, and hardness is just about the time-consuming. In contrast, goods crafted from non-ferrous metals are certainly more amenable to polishing, since they demand the minimum number of operations.
When a high processing quality isn't really vital, quicker pad speeds can be used. A decreased pad speed is applied if a superior quality mirror finish is needed. Finishing buffs coated in paste can be very much affected by the load on the pad. The severeness of the surface pressure might be heightened within certain limitations, however further exceeding the maximum measure of pressure not only minimizes the quality level of treatment, but in addition can degrade effectiveness, can lead to wear to the component, plus there is in addition a noticeable heating up of the work-pieces, because of friction. When polishing thin items, it will be raised heat (and a corresponding bendability of the metal) that may cause items to twist, bend or distort. Usually, it takes a talented technician to think about every one of these points to equally avert damage to the piece and to perform the job successfully. In order to substantially increase the standard of the completed surface area, the finishing procedure should be performed with significantly less vigour and not so much pressure in order to ultimately deliver a surface that is free of scratches or marks brought about by the buffing process, subsequently ar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
